Which type of analyzer offers random-access capabilities?

Explanation:
Random-access testing means you can start an analysis on a sample whenever it’s loaded, without waiting for a whole batch of samples to be ready. Discrete analyzers are built so each patient specimen is processed in its own cuvette or reaction chamber, with reagents added and results read independently. This design lets you run urgent or STAT samples immediately and add new cases as they come, without delaying others. In contrast, continuous-flow analyzers handle samples in a flowing stream and process them in sequence; they’re optimized for high throughput but typically operate on a batch or queued manner, which makes immediate, per-sample access less flexible. Centrifugal analyzers perform tests on rotor wells in batches during a cycle, so they’re also more batch-oriented rather than random-access.
